Your new company
Are you an Indirect Tax / VAT specialist looking to step into a role where you can genuinely make an impact?
An established professional services firm is growing its Indirect Tax team and is looking for an Assistant Manager to support a diverse client portfolio, deliver high‑quality advisory work, and help develop junior team members.



Your new role
✅ Advising clients on complex UK VAT and indirect tax matters✅ Managing and delivering client work from scoping through to billing
✅ Supporting Partners and Directors on technically challenging projects
✅ Coaching and reviewing work from junior team members
✅ Building strong, long‑term client relationships


What you'll need to succeed
✔ UK Indirect Tax / VAT experience (advisory or in‑house)✔ CTA / ATT qualified (or equivalent experience)
✔ Strong technical grounding with a commercial mindset
✔ Confidence working with clients and mixed‑discipline teams


What you'll get in return
✨ Salary up to £55k✨ Flexible and hybrid working options
✨ Inclusive, people‑first culture
✨ Clear progression and development opportunities
✨ The chance to work on high‑profile, interesting VAT projects
